Regarding LED lifespan, remember that these things are an absolute electronic device. LED = Light Emitting Diode. If you Bing search for electronic failure rates you will find that they are often accompanied by a graph. The graph for this type of curve is commonly referred to as a bathtub curve.

The bathtub curve demonstrates a high failure rate in the beginning a very low failure for a long period and a very high failure rate at the end.

There are many VERY popular household electronics that had 30%+ failure rates right out of the box, if you got one and it worked for a month you were sure to get years of trouble free service out of it. The same for LED lights, if you get a year it will last you a lifetime.
